Antibody Fragments Market size was valued at USD 16,450.0 million in 2022 and is poised to grow at a CAGR of  8.7% from 2023-29. Due to increase in prevalence of various types of cancer, immunodeficiency disorders, and other infectious diseases. Antibody fragments are parts of full-length antibodies that have been digested by papain or pepsin. The market is still in its early phases, and the majority of current antibody fragments research is focused on cancer and related disorders. Moreover, rise in global geriatric population, wide range of applications with the antibody fragments, and rise in R&D activities for the development of antibody fragments are the major factors that are driving the growth of the global antibody fragments market over the forecast timeframe. The market for antibody fragments is being pushed by the rising prevalence of target diseases, the benefits of antibody fragments over full-length antibodies, and increased R&D spending. The tight regulatory standards for the approval of antibody fragments, as well as challenges in the purification of antibody fragments, are projected to stifle market expansion.

Antibody Fragments Market Dynamics

Increase in the prevalence of cancer, immunodeficiency disorders, and infectious diseases is a key factor drive the global antibody fragments market. According to World Health Organization 2018, approximately 9.6 Mn death occurred due to cancer around the globe. moreover, product approval by the FDA for antibodies fragment, raise in funding for the R&D activities by public and private sectors are anticipated to propel the global antibody fragments market over the forecast years.
